Post by wilson on Nov 2, 2007 23:59:33 GMT
My Smiths have never failed me. Though I've not been bonefishing with them they work well in the Ocean. Check out the applet the have on thier web site, may help you make a decision. www.smithoptics.com/technology.html?category=1&id=3I used polarized copper color and the work great on the clear, clear Gaspe rivers. David "Eagle Eyes" Bishop guides with the same color all summer on the Petite Cascapedia (Clear), Bonaventure (Clear), and Grand Cascapedia (tannic). -Chris
